The DX8428 Insulator Multiple Stress Testing Machine is engineered to fully comply with IEC 62730-2024 and IEC 62217-2012 standards, delivering a complete 5000-hour multi-stress aging test for polymeric (composite) insulators used in power transmission and distribution systems.
| Parameter | Specification |
|---|---|
| Standard | IEC 62730-2024, IEC 62217-2012 |
| Test Sample | Polymeric insulators, creepage distance 500-800mm |
| Solar Simulation | 6500W xenon arc lamp + dual borosilicate glass filters |
| Lamp-to-Sample Distance | Approx. 480mm |
| Chamber Volume | ≤ 20M³ |
| Test Duration | 5000 hours |
| Test Voltage | Creepage distance (mm) / 34.6 (20mm/KV) |
| Current Load | 250mA (r.m.s), protection 1A (r.m.s) |
| Sample Capacity | Up to 3 pairs |
